Hat advertisement - Sovereign Hats

An advertisement for men's hats. The image consists of a drawing of a smiling man wearing a grey fedora against a black background. Below is a circular logo which consists of a woman riding a horse and slaying a dragon in grey; across the bottom is text which reads SOVEREIGN HATS.
